Camera Positioning:
The camera on the V-Series Sharp phones is on the BACK of the phone, so the screen can be used as a viewfinder when twisted 180 degrees.
Nokia N-Series:
The Nokia N-Series are beautiful phones with maybe a better lens (Carl Zeiss), yet Sharp has more experience in the 3G Market thus far. Sharps camera phones have never really disappointed in Quality, though features were always an issue due to Vodafone. The V-Series have gone past this and have some of the most powerful features available with almost no security issues like Symbian or Microsoft Platforms.
Shape:
You guys have to actually see the whole thing to judge it. It is only 10.5 cm in length which makes it only a fraction bigger as a regular Nokia Candy Bar phone.
But the screen and camera inside it bigger and better than you could fit onto a candy bar style device of these dimensions.
